我的vue版本是2.5,但是我的vue-loader版本升级到了vue-loader:17.3.0
经查,原来是vue2不能工作在vue-loader17以上,需要降到

npm i -D vue-loader@15.9.8

这个版本

发现还是报错,版本不匹配,我需要升级vue版本为vue@2.6.12这个才行。

装了之后还是报错

TypeError: Cannot read properties of undefined (reading 'parseComponent')

原来是vue-template-compiler和vue版本不匹配,重新安装npm i vue-template-compiler@2.6.12

然后装这个版本的vue-loader就不报错了,就是有一些warning,不过还好,不影响项目跑起来。

 "vue-loader": "^14.2.4",
Logo

前往低代码交流专区

更多推荐